Measurements of Quality in Higher Education. International Working Conference Proceedings (1st, Washington, D.C., May 23-24, 1991).
National Center on Postsecondary Teaching, Learning, and Assessment, University Park, PA.
This volume contains 14 papers from international sources that outline fundamental concepts and research interests connected to the measurement of quality in postsecondary education. Some of the papers consist of concept papers and others are more extensive reports of research underway or findings from recently concluded studies. The papers are as follows: "Quality in Higher Education and the National Education Goals" (Sal Corrallo); "The Role of American Higher Education in Making America First in the World in Science and Mathematics by the Year 2000 (Goal #4)" (Michael Nettles); "Comparative Aspects of Quality Assurance in Higher Education" (Edgar Frackmann); "Questions of Quality in UK (United Kingdom) Higher Education" (John Brennan); "Conceptualization of College Quality" (Jeffery Gilmore); "Taxonomy and Comparison of Approaches to Quality Assurance in Higher Education" (David Woodhouse); "Using Student Persistence Research to Strengthen the Quality of Teaching and Institutional Processes" (Robert Froh); "An International Perspective on Assessing Baccalaureate Program Outcomes" (Trudy W. Banta, Homer S. Fisher); "Institutional Research and Planning to Support Decentralization and Privatization: Building Self-Correction and Accreditation Systems" (Robert Froh); "Developing the Tools for Using National and International Data Bases: The Relationship to Issues of Content, Assessment, and Attainment" (E. Stephen Hunt); "New Approaches to Evaluation in Austrian Higher Education" (Hans Pechar); "Assessing the Quality of Higher Education: A Mexican Perspective" (Felipe M. Rizo); "The Research-oriented Dynamism of Education" (Jose Strubbe); "Explaining Differences in Dropout between Faculties in Dutch University Education" (Riekele Bijleveld). Appendixes list participants and offer information on the National Center on Postsecondary Teaching, Learning and Assessment. (JB)
